  • AEC-Q100 qualified for automotive applications:
    • Device ambient temperature grade 0: –40°C to +150°C
    • Device HBM ESD classification level 2
    • Device CDM ESD classification level C4B
  • Functional Safety-Compliant targeted
    • Developed for functional safety applications
    • Documentation to aid ISO 26262 system design will be available upon production release
    • Systematic capability up to ASIL D targeted
  • Three N-Channel half-bridge gate driver
    • 3.5-A/4.5-A max peak gate drive current
    • Power architecture optimized for 48-V applications
    • 12-V/48-V split supply architecture
    • 95-V transient absolute maximum rating of DC link power supply (DHCP)
    • 105-V Bootstrap voltage to support 90-V MOSFET operating voltage range
    • Bootstrap with charge pump for 100% duty cycle
  • Integrated configurable Active Short Circuit (ASC) function
    • Low-side and High-side ASC support
    • Device pin control available
    • Fault handling capability
  • Serial peripheral interface (SPI) with CRC
  • Supports 3.3-V and 5-V logic inputs
  • Advanced protection features
    • Battery voltage monitors
    • MOSFET VDS overcurrent monitors
    • MOSFET VGS gate fault monitors
    • Analog built in self test
    • Internal regulator and clock monitors
    • Device thermal warning and shutdown
    • Fault condition indicator pin s

The DRV3255-Q1 device is a highly-integrated three phase gate driver for 48-V automotive motor drive applications. The device is specifically designed to support high-power motor drive applications by providing 3.5-A peak source and 4.5-A peak sink gate drive currents, and 90-V MOSFET transient over voltage support. A highly efficient bootstrap architecture is used to minimize power losses and self-heating of the gate drivers. A charge pump allows for the gate drivers to support 100% PWM duty cycle control.

A wide range of diagnostics, monitoring, and protection features supports a robust motor drive system design. A highly configurable Active Short Circuit (ASC) function which enables selected external MOSFETs is integrated to achieve the fast response to system faults and to eliminate the needs of external components.
